Amna is a seasoned Physician Assistant with over 18 years of clinical expertise in neurosurgery and vascular surgery. She currently serves on the neurosurgical APP team at INOVA Health System and as a medical and surgical peer case reviewer for the U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s. Amna has held key leadership roles, including Regional Director for National Vascular Associates in Northern Virginia, Lead APP for Vascular Surgery at INOVA Fairfax Hospital, and adjunct faculty for the University of Pittsburgh PA Program. She holds dual master’s degrees in Physician Assistant Studies from Touro College and Health Administration from George Washington University. Her additional credentials include Lean Six Sigma Green Belt certification, APP Leadership Certification, and EPIC certification in both content building and data analysis. She has led several clinical informatics initiatives and is deeply committed to mentoring future healthcare professionals. Passionate about career development and the advancement of physician assistants, Amna actively mentors pre-PA and PA students, fostering the next generation of healthcare professionals. She joined the nccPA Health Foundation Board of Directors in 2022, was reelected to a second term that began in 2025, and serves as Treasurer in 2026.
